What is Coaching?
Coaching provides a unique opportunity to optimize your well-being and performance. It’s present-focused, forward-looking, and action-oriented. The experience is unique to you. There is no right or wrong way to work with your Coach. Some topics you could choose to work on: - Increase resilience during challenging times to allow for a healthier, happier, and more productive you. - Learn how to manage the challenges of parenting so you can effectively navigate this new journey. - Establish healthy nutrition habits by incorporating evidence-based recommendations that fit into your lifestyle. - Learn and practice proven methods of effective communication, regardless of context and audience size.
How do I know if coaching is right for me?
When you feel like you are functioning well overall and want to set goals to help you develop a greater sense of drive, improve your ability to bounce back from setbacks, feel more satisfied with your life, or improve your relationships - coaching may be a great fit for you.

What is the difference between a coach and a therapist?
A therapist is a trained mental health professional who helps clients identify and work through emotional issues. A coach is a trained professional who helps clients identify and work towards goals. A coach may help a client identify and work through emotional issues that are getting in the way of their goals, but the focus is on the goal, not the emotional issue.
What is the difference between a coach and a consultant?
A consultant is a trained professional who provides expert advice in a particular area such as business, finance, law, human resources, marketing, public relations, communication, engineering, science or any of many other specialized fields. A coach is a trained professional who helps clients identify and work towards goals. A coach may provide advice in a particular area, but the focus is on the goal, not the advice.
What is the difference between a coach and a mentor?
A mentor is a person who has experience in a particular area and who provides advice and guidance to someone who is less experienced. A coach is a trained professional who helps clients identify and work towards goals. A coach may provide advice in a particular area, but the focus is on the goal, not the advice.
